System and method of filtering noise
First Claim
1. A video segment scene assembler for assembling a video, the assembler comprising:
- a processor;
a first module controlling the processor to receive video segments of a video, the video segments created by a first filter and a second filter connected in parallel, wherein each of the first filter and the second filter filters the video according to descriptors associated with the video; and
a second module controlling the processor to assemble the received video segments.
0 Assignments
0 Petitions
Accused Products
Abstract
A system and method of removing noise in a bitstream is disclosed. The system and method are most applicable to removing noise in a bitstream wherein the bitstream is encoded after being segmented into portions based on predefined classifications or models. Based on the segment classifications, each segment or portion is encoded with a different encoder associated with the portion model and chosen from a plurality of encoders. The coded bit-stream for each segment includes information regarding which encoder was used to encode that segment. A circuit for removing noise in video content comprises a first filter connected to a first input switch and a first output switch, the first filter being in parallel with a first pass-through line, a second filter connected to a second input switch and a second output switch, the second filter connected in parallel with a second pass-through line, and a third filter connected to a third input switch in a third output switch. The third filter is connected in parallel with a third pass-through line, wherein the first output switch is connected to the second input switch and the second output switch is connected to the third input switch. The first input switch, first output switch, second input switch, second output switch, third input switch, and third output switch are controlled to either filter each video portion or not filter each video portion according to descriptors related to the video content.
39 Citations
20 Claims
-
1. A video segment scene assembler for assembling a video, the assembler comprising:
-
a processor; a first module controlling the processor to receive video segments of a video, the video segments created by a first filter and a second filter connected in parallel, wherein each of the first filter and the second filter filters the video according to descriptors associated with the video; and a second module controlling the processor to assemble the received video segments.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A non-transitory computer-readable storage medium storing instructions which, when executed by a computing device, cause the computing device assemble a video, the instructions comprising:
-
receiving video segments of a video, the video segments created by a first filter and a second filter connected in parallel, wherein each of the first filter and the second filter filters the video according to descriptors associated with the video; and assembling the received video segments. - View Dependent Claims (15, 16, 17)
-
-
18. A method for assembling a video segment scene, the method causing a computing device to perform steps comprising:
-
receiving video segments of a video, the video segments created by a first filter and a second filter connected in parallel, wherein each of the first filter and the second filter filters the video according to descriptors associated with the video; and assembling the received video segments. - View Dependent Claims (19, 20)
-
Specification